What happens when survival becomes your purpose? In this powerful episode of Reggae Hour, San Pedro’s own Spliff Vision shares a raw, emotional, and unfiltered conversation about life, loss, and the truth behind their music. Frontman Konker Spliff opens up about surviving a drive-by shooting at just 21 years old — a moment that changed everything. “Life is not promised to nobody.” But this isn’t just about survival. This is about what comes after. 🌿 In This Episode, You’ll Hear: • Growing up in San Pedro’s “Lows”
• Watching loved ones pass and dealing with grief in real time
• Turning trauma into purpose through music
• The mental battles that come after survival
• Why reggae is more than sound — it’s message “Reality… it’s truth. And it’s not always pretty.” Spliff Vision doesn’t separate music from life. They live it. 🎶 The Philosophy Behind the Music This episode dives deep into why Spliff Vision calls their sound “Reality Roots.” “Reggae is a weapon… it’s a tool… it’s medicine.” From family struggles to community pain, their music carries the weight of lived experience — not industry trends. 💔 Real Pain. Real Loss. Real Growth. During this conversation, the band opens up about:
  • Losing multiple family members
  • Watching loved ones take their final breath
  • The emotional weight that follows
  • And how music became their outlet

From the studios of B.O.S.S. Radio, Reggae-Hour offers more than a curated selection of music; it's a weekly immersion into the living culture that gives the sound its profound meaning. This podcast connects the rhythms of ska, lovers rock, and roots reggae to the broader narratives of social justice, Rastafarian thought, and the historical journeys of the African Diaspora. You'll hear conversations with artists who carry the tradition forward, alongside detailed explorations of the stories behind pivotal songs and movements. The aim is to provide context and connection, examining how the messages of peace and I-nity within the music resonate with contemporary global struggles. Tune in for a purposefully crafted blend of history, interview, and melody, where every episode is designed to deepen understanding of reggae not just as a genre, but as a continuous call for awareness and unity. It's a space for listeners who feel the heartbeat of the bassline and want to understand the soul behind it.
